Looking For Recipe Mods
As title suggests I'm looking for recipe mods. I've seen a few really good ones but they require expansions I don't have. The ones I don't have are Pets, Late Night, Island Paradise and Show Time.
I like Cinderellimouse's Cooking and Ingredients Overhaul + More Nectar Ingredients but that requires the Pets expansion. Can someone point me in the direction of a similar mod (or if your capable build me a mod, will love you forever ).

I know Cinderelli's mod says it requires Pets, but in the description it says:
"* Light Version - only requires the base game and World Adventures
* Store Version - requires the base game and World Adventures and also makes use of the extra ingredients that came with store premium content, specifically the cucumbers and eggplant"
I think you should ask on the mod comments page if you can use it if you don't have Pets.

While on this topic....Does anyone know of a cooking mod that adds rice as an ingredient?....it annoys me making fried rice and multiple other dishes w/o rice.

BlackCat007's original Cooking and Ingredients Overhaul mod added rice as a basic ingredient. Cinderellimouse carries on that tradition in her updated versions of the Overhaul mod. It's just a grocery store ingredient though, it's not a harvestable crop.
